We are presently recruiting teenagers 10-17 years of age who have not had a brain injury or psychiatric disorder to participate in our research studies. They would need to be involved in three testing session that involve brain scans with Magnetic Resonance Imaging and Magnetoencephalograpy (electrodes) as well as some paper and pencil and computer games. All our methods are safe and have been approved by the University of Pittsburgh. Their participation would make an important contribution to science and our understanding of the adolescent brain.
